Enugu schools to resume on June 7 – commissioner

Published




 

The Enugu Ministry of Education has fixed June 7 as the resumption date for the third term of the 2020/2021 academic session for schools in the state.

This was contained in a statement issued by the state Commissioner for Education, Prof. Uche Eze, on Monday in Enugu.

The commissioner advised parents and guardians to “ensure that your wards complete all holiday assignments given to them before schools reopen”.

MORE READING!  Tinubu present at burial ceremony of slain Delta soldiers

Recall that the school resumption date was earlier scheduled for Monday, May 31, following a week holiday for pupils/students in the state.
